A federal judge has blocked key parts of President Donald Trump’s attempt to make it harder to register to vote without providing documents proving U.S. citizenship. U.S. District Judge Colleen Kollar-Kotelly ruled Thursday that Trump’s sweeping executive order requiring federal agencies to impose the new voter registration standards was an attempt to usurp the powers of Congress and the states.
